The Numbers and the Right Aircraft for 490 km
At 490 km, this is the upper boundary of a short-haul charter sector. Every aircraft category flies it nonstop without a second thought — the question is whether the cabin upgrade is worth the price jump.
- Flight time: approximately 60 minutes block-to-block
- Distance: 490 km great-circle
The honest recommendation: book the light jet. A Citation CJ3 or Phenom 300 seats six comfortably, handles the sector with reserves, and comes in at €4,500. A heavy jet at €11,500 buys you a larger cabin you'll occupy for one hour. Unless your group is nine people or you have oversized freight, the light jet is the smart spend on this route.
Why This Route Exists as a Charter Sector
Cologne and London are both major financial and media capitals, but the charter traffic between them is driven less by banking and more by the specific industries clustered in Cologne: broadcasting and media (RTL Group, WDR, and the annual DMEXCO digital marketing conference draw London-based agency and tech executives), trade fairs at Koelnmesse — one of Europe's largest exhibition centers — and automotive supply chain activity connecting German tier-one suppliers with UK headquarters.
The commercial alternative is not terrible on paper: British Airways and Eurowings operate direct Cologne–London Heathrow and Gatwick services. But Cologne Bonn Airport (CGN) requires the usual 2-hour commercial check-in buffer, and Heathrow arrivals mean a 45–60-minute taxi to central London depending on traffic. Door-to-door by commercial: approximately 4.5 to 5 hours. By private jet through Cologne Bonn or the nearby general aviation field at Mönchengladbach, departing 15 minutes before wheels-up and landing at London City or Farnborough: under 2.5 hours city-center to city-center. That delta — roughly 2 to 2.5 hours each way — is the core operational argument for chartering this sector.
DMEXCO (September) and the Cologne trade fair calendar (Art Cologne in April, Anuga food trade fair in October in odd years) generate visible spikes in charter demand. If your travel falls within two weeks of a major Koelnmesse event, availability tightens and pricing can edge upward — book at least 10 days out.
Departure Profile: Cologne
The primary commercial airport is Cologne Bonn Airport (CGN / EDDK), which handles both commercial and business aviation traffic. Business jets typically use the dedicated general aviation terminal on the southern apron. FBO handling at CGN is provided by Signature Flight Support, which operates the executive terminal with direct apron access, separate security lanes, and car-side boarding. Transfer time from Cologne city center (Altstadt) to the GA terminal is approximately 20 minutes outside peak hours; allow 30–35 minutes during morning and evening rush.
For westbound departures where London City is the arrival airport, note that CGN has no curfew restrictions relevant to typical business hours — early morning departures from 06:00 are operationally straightforward.
Arrival Profile: London
The choice of London arrival airport materially affects your ground time and should be decided based on your meeting location, not habit.
London City Airport (LCY / EGLC) — the closest private jet option to Canary Wharf and the City. Transfer to Bank or Canary Wharf: 20–25 minutes. To Mayfair or Knightsbridge: 35–40 minutes. LCY has a curfew (no jet arrivals after 22:30, no departures before 06:30) and handles business jets alongside commercial traffic. FBO facilities are more limited than at Farnborough or Biggin Hill — business jet parking is restricted and should be pre-arranged.
Farnborough Airport (FAB / EGLF) — the UK's premier dedicated business aviation airport, southwest of London. It is private-jet only, with Signature Flight Support providing full FBO services. The tradeoff: transfer to central London is 45–55 minutes to Mayfair, 55–70 minutes to the City. If your destination is anywhere west of Hyde Park — including Heathrow-area offices or Windsor — Farnborough is the better choice. For City and Canary Wharf meetings, London City saves 20–30 minutes on the ground.
Biggin Hill Airport (BQH / EGKB) — south of London, 35–45 minutes to London Bridge, 45–55 minutes to Mayfair. A quieter, lower-slot-pressure option. Inflite The Jet Centre provides FBO handling. Good fallback if LCY is constrained or if your destination is in southeast London or Kent.

Same-Day Return: The Viable Playbook
A same-day Cologne–London–Cologne round trip is operationally straightforward and is one of the most common use cases on this sector.
Depart Cologne Bonn at 07:30 → land London City at approximately 08:30 local (UK time, same as CET in winter; one hour behind in summer — check the clock change dates carefully). With a 09:00 arrival at your London meeting venue, you have a full working day until 16:00. Depart Farnborough or London City at 16:30, land Cologne by 19:00 local. Round-trip cost on a light jet: approximately €9,000, split across a team of four that's €2,250 per seat — competitive with two business-class returns on a commercial carrier once you factor in full day productivity and no connection risk.
One practical note: if your London meetings run to 17:30 or later, the return flight still works — but if using London City, confirm your departure slot in advance. LCY evening slots on busy weekdays can be constrained. Farnborough does not have the same pressure and is the more reliable option for flexible departure times. Check empty leg availability on this corridor — Cologne–London sees enough repositioning traffic that one-way discounts appear regularly, particularly midweek.
